Open Up Cabinet Doors Hiding Plumbing


When it's cool outside, it would be helpful to open closet doors that are concealing your pipelines. Doing this tiny method can maintain your pipes warm as well as restrict the possibly unsafe outcomes of freezing temperatures.

Activate the Faucets


When the temperature level declines and it appears as if the cold temperature will last, it will certainly aid to activate your water both indoors as well as outdoors. This will keep the water streaming with your plumbing systems. Additionally, the motion will decrease the freezing process. Significantly, there's no need to turn it on full force. You'll end up throwing away gallons of water by doing this. Rather, go for regarding 5 drops per min.

When Pipes are Frozen, close Off Water


If you observe that your pipes are totally icy or nearly nearing that phase, turn off the primary water shutoff instantly. You will normally locate this in your cellar or utility room near the heating system or the front wall surface closest to the street. Turn it off as soon as possible to stop more damages.
Do not forget to close outside water sources, too, such as your hookup for the yard house. Doing this will protect against extra water from filling up your plumbing system. Sadly, with even more water, even more ice will pile up, which will eventually cause rupture pipelines. 10 Things People Unknowingly Do That Can Ruin Plumbing System


Disregarding the Limitations of Your Garbage Disposal


Many people fail to understand that garbage disposal is not a substitute for a trash can. You should never put down things like potato, onion peels and coffee grounds in the drain. These things can either ruin the blades of the garbage disposal or result in a clog in the drain.


Flushing Things in the Toilet


Are you conveniently flushing tissue paper, cotton swabs or hygiene products? You need to STOP doing this with immediate effect!



The toilet is meant only to flush pee and poop. Never flush other things down because they will eventually clog your drain or sewer. This rule applies to things which we claim to be biodegradable too.


Failing to Winter-Proof Your Plumbing


Do you face frequent pipe bursts in the winter season? It may be out of your own fault rather than nature’s spell on your plumbing.



Always remember to disconnect all outdoor hoses and pipe connections before winter approaches to save the pipes from freezing. You may even need to get your plumbing insulated to save it from extremely cold temperatures.


Ignoring the Condition of Your Dishwasher and Washing Machine Hoses


Most hoses for dishwashers and washing machines wear out soon after 5-6 years of use. Unfortunately, a worn-out hose bursts suddenly without much prior warning signs. It’s advisable to replace the hoses every 5 years to prevent sudden unexpected mishaps.
